Card Basics

Card Number No.25
Card Name The Ring
Corresponding Playing Card Ace of Clubs
Element Air
Upright Keywords Contract, promise, bond
Reversed Keywords Restriction, repetition
Love Proposal, engagement
Work Contract signed
Life Continuity, commitment

Keywords of the Ring

Promise, contract, marriage, partnership, commitment, circle, cycle, vow, agreement, bond.

Basic Meaning of the Ring

The Ring represents every kind of promise and contract. In love, it strongly suggests marriage, a proposal, or an engagement. In business, it means a contract being signed or a partnership being formed.

The ring's round shape also represents "circulation" and "cycles." It can indicate patterns that repeat, or a flow that comes full circle back to where it started. It reminds us that we are living within a rhythm that returns again and again, much like the seasons.

When surrounded by negative cards, it can also indicate a broken promise, a canceled contract, or divorce. Look to the combination cards to determine exactly what the Ring is binding.

Ring Combinations

Ring × Rider

Happy news about marriage or engagement is on its way. There's also a chance of a new partnership offer or contract proposal arriving.

Ring × Clover

A hint of a fateful meeting or a lucky contract. Small strokes of luck will pile up in a partnership, helping the relationship develop smoothly.

Ring × Ship

Points to an overseas contract or a long-distance partnership. A fateful encounter while traveling, or an international collaboration, may be forming.

Ring × House

Suggests promises tied to building a home, or a contract related to housing. There's likely to be concrete progress toward marriage and starting a household.

Ring × Tree

Indicates a long-term health commitment, such as sticking with a regular healthcare plan. Consistent exercise or a diet you keep up with will pay off.

Ring × Clouds

There's something unclear in a promise or contract. Don't leave the terms vague — confirm everything carefully before you agree.

Ring × Snake

Hidden conditions or risks may lurk in a contract or partnership. Read the fine print and check for any unfavorable terms.

Ring × Coffin

A contract or partnership comes to an end. The end of a relationship is also a new beginning — let it go with gratitude.

Ring × Bouquet

A lovely sign of celebrating a marriage or engagement. A joyful time when a partnership is filled with happiness and mutual appreciation.

Ring × Scythe

Points to a sudden dissolution of a contract or an abrupt shift in a partnership. Prepare for unexpected change and stay flexible.

Ring × Whip

A time when discussion or negotiation with a partner is needed. Resolving disagreements constructively will only strengthen the relationship.

Ring × Birds

Communication with a partner becomes more active. Expect conversations about future promises or negotiations over contract terms.

Ring × Child

Indicates the start of a new partnership or a promise involving a child. Engagement, plans for a baby, or a new contract may be the theme.

Ring × Fox

Pay attention to work contracts or employment arrangements. Workplace partnerships matter now — be sure to double-check the contract terms.

Ring × Bear

Points to an alliance with someone powerful or a sponsor. A contract that brings strong backing, or a cooperative relationship with an influential person, may be forming.

Ring × Star

Suggests an ideal partnership or a dream-like contract. A relationship where you can support each other toward long-term goals is taking shape.

Ring × Stork

A major change is coming to a partnership. The shape of the relationship may shift or move into a new stage — a positive change.

Ring × Dog

A trust-based partnership grows stronger. Whether friendship turning to romance or a business partnership with a friend, the trust between you deepens.

Ring × Tower

A partnership involving official contracts or legal procedures. Points to establishing a relationship through formal steps, such as filing a marriage registration or a corporate alliance.

Ring × Garden

You may meet a fated partner in a social setting. This is a favorable time for connections formed through group activities or events.

Ring × Mountain

An obstacle stands in the way of a partnership. It's a difficult situation, but trusting the bond between you and working through it will only make the relationship stronger.

Ring × Path

You're being asked to choose between multiple partnerships or contracts. Carefully weigh which relationship deserves your energy before deciding.

Ring × Mice

Watch for problems eating away at a partnership. Address small issues that erode trust before they pile up.

Ring × Heart

A promise is made from deep affection. Suggests a romantic relationship developing into a formal commitment — a proposal or engagement is possible.

Ring × Book

Indicates a learning partnership or an intellectual collaboration. A bond built through knowledge — joint research, study partners, or a mentor relationship — will deepen.

Ring × Letter

A contract or written agreement is exchanged. A time when a documented promise carries real weight — read the details carefully.

Ring × Gentleman

Points to a partnership with a man, or a promise made with a man. A cooperative relationship with someone trustworthy will bear fruit.

Ring × Lady

A partnership with a woman, or a promise made between women, is the theme. Suggests a deepening business partnership or friendship among women.

Ring × Lily

Points to a partnership built on mature affection. The stability of a long relationship, or a promise made with someone bound to you by a deep spiritual connection.

Ring × Sun

Brilliant success comes to a partnership. A relationship where you bring out the best in each other leads to the finest results — married life is smooth too.

Ring × Moon

Indicates a romantic promise or a creative collaboration. The bond with a partner who shares your sensibilities will deepen.

Ring × Key

A partnership holds the key to success. An important contract or promise becomes a turning point in life, leading to major achievement.

Ring × Fish

A business partnership or financial contract moves forward favorably. An investment partner or business alliance brings prosperity through economic cooperation.

Ring × Anchor

Points to a stable, long-term partnership. A relationship supported by unshakable trust and commitment becomes a stable foundation for life.

Ring × Cross

Suggests a partnership carrying heavy responsibility, or a fated promise. It won't be easy, but the soul grows through this relationship.

Interpretation in Love

When the Ring appears in a love reading, it strongly suggests progress in the relationship. Couples already dating may see talk of a proposal or marriage move forward. For those with a one-sided crush, it's a sign the relationship is heading toward something official.

Commitment to each other deepens, moving toward a serious relationship or a lasting bond. Valuing trust and sincerity will help you build a wonderful partnership.

Interpretation in Work

In work, this points to an important contract being signed or a business partnership being formed. It's a time when stable relationships take shape — joining a long-term project, or being hired as a full-time employee. Be sure to review contracts carefully.

Interpretation in Money

Points to regular income or ongoing profit. A subscription-based business or stable income from a long-term contract looks promising. It's also a good time for insurance contracts and renewals, or reviewing a loan. Be sure to put any financial promises in writing.

When the Ring Appears in a One-Card Reading

If the Ring appears in a one-card reading, the theme is promises and commitment. Treasure your relationships of trust.

In a Love Question

A sign that the relationship is developing into something official. A very positive sign for those with marriage in mind — be honest with your feelings and move forward with resolve.

In a Work Question

A time when contracts and partnerships are likely to come together. If you receive a proposal, consider it favorably. Judging things with a long-term view is the key to success.

In an Everyday Question

A reminder of the importance of keeping your word. Building trust with those around you will enrich your life. It's also a good opportunity to review your regular habits and routines.
